黑狐家游戏

虚拟化容器技术培训,深入浅出虚拟化容器技术,原理、应用与未来趋势

欧气 0 0

本文目录导读:

  1. 虚拟化容器技术原理
  2. 虚拟化容器技术应用
  3. 虚拟化容器技术未来发展趋势

随着云计算、大数据等技术的快速发展,虚拟化容器技术逐渐成为IT领域的重要技术之一,本文将深入浅出地介绍虚拟化容器技术的原理、应用以及未来发展趋势,旨在帮助读者全面了解这一技术。

虚拟化容器技术原理

1、虚拟化技术概述

虚拟化容器技术培训,深入浅出虚拟化容器技术,原理、应用与未来趋势

图片来源于网络,如有侵权联系删除

虚拟化技术是指将一台物理服务器分割成多个虚拟机(VM),每个虚拟机拥有独立的操作系统和硬件资源,从而实现多任务并行处理,虚拟化技术包括硬件虚拟化和软件虚拟化两种形式。

2、容器技术概述

容器技术是一种轻量级的虚拟化技术,它通过操作系统层面的隔离,将应用程序及其依赖环境打包成一个统一的运行环境,实现快速部署、高效管理和灵活扩展。

3、虚拟化容器技术原理

虚拟化容器技术主要基于以下几个原理:

(1)命名空间(Namespace):通过命名空间技术,将容器内的进程与宿主机上的其他进程进行隔离,使得容器内的进程只能访问其命名空间内的资源。

(2)控制组(Cgroup):控制组技术用于限制容器内进程的CPU、内存、磁盘等资源使用,保证容器之间的资源隔离。

(3)UnionFS:UnionFS是一种文件系统,它可以将多个文件系统合并成一个单一的文件系统,使得容器可以共享宿主机的文件系统。

(4)进程命名空间:进程命名空间将容器内的进程与宿主机上的其他进程进行隔离,使得容器内的进程无法访问宿主机上的其他进程。

虚拟化容器技术培训,深入浅出虚拟化容器技术,原理、应用与未来趋势

图片来源于网络,如有侵权联系删除

虚拟化容器技术应用

1、云计算

虚拟化容器技术在云计算领域具有广泛的应用,如Docker、Kubernetes等容器技术,可以实现快速部署、弹性伸缩、资源隔离等功能,提高云计算平台的效率和可靠性。

2、微服务架构

微服务架构是一种将应用程序拆分为多个独立服务的技术,虚拟化容器技术是实现微服务架构的关键技术之一,通过容器技术,可以将各个微服务打包成一个容器,实现快速部署、高效管理和灵活扩展。

3、DevOps

虚拟化容器技术在DevOps领域也得到了广泛应用,通过容器技术,可以实现自动化部署、持续集成和持续交付,提高开发、测试和运维的效率。

虚拟化容器技术未来发展趋势

1、技术融合

虚拟化容器技术将与云计算、大数据、人工智能等新兴技术进行深度融合,推动技术创新和应用场景拓展。

2、标准化

虚拟化容器技术培训,深入浅出虚拟化容器技术,原理、应用与未来趋势

图片来源于网络,如有侵权联系删除

随着虚拟化容器技术的快速发展,标准化将成为行业共识,容器技术标准化的推进将有助于降低跨平台兼容性问题,提高容器技术的应用价值。

3、自动化

虚拟化容器技术将进一步推动自动化技术的发展,实现自动化部署、监控、运维等功能,提高IT基础设施的智能化水平。

4、安全性

随着虚拟化容器技术的广泛应用,安全性问题日益凸显,虚拟化容器技术将更加注重安全性,确保容器环境的稳定性和安全性。

虚拟化容器技术作为一种轻量级、高效的虚拟化技术,在云计算、微服务架构、DevOps等领域具有广泛的应用前景,随着技术的不断发展,虚拟化容器技术将在未来发挥更加重要的作用,了解虚拟化容器技术的原理、应用和未来发展趋势,有助于我们更好地把握这一技术发展方向,为我国IT产业的发展贡献力量。

标签: #虚拟化容器技术

黑狐家游戏
  • 评论列表

留言评论